Which Features Should You Prioritize When Choosing a Hoverboard Brand?

When selecting the best hoverboard brand, it’s essential to prioritize the following features:

  • Safety Certifications: Look for brands that have safety certifications such as UL 2272, which indicates that the hoverboard has passed rigorous electrical and safety tests. This is crucial to ensure that the product is safe to use and minimizes the risk of fire or malfunction.
  • Battery Quality: High-quality lithium-ion batteries are a must as they determine the hoverboard’s longevity and performance. Brands that use reputable battery manufacturers tend to offer better reliability and longer ride times, reducing the chances of overheating or battery failure.
  • Motor Power: The power of the motors affects speed and hill-climbing capability. Brands with more powerful motors (typically measured in watts) can provide a better riding experience, especially for users who plan to ride on varied terrains or need to support heavier riders.
  • Durability and Build Quality: The materials used in the construction of the hoverboard can significantly impact its lifespan. Brands that utilize robust materials like ABS plastic and aluminum frames tend to offer more durability and resistance to wear and tear, ensuring a longer-lasting product.
  • Warranty and Customer Support: A strong warranty and reliable customer support can be indicators of a brand’s confidence in its product. Brands that offer comprehensive warranties and responsive customer service can enhance the buyer’s experience and provide peace of mind in case of any issues.
  • User Reviews and Reputation: Checking user reviews and the overall reputation of a brand can provide insights into the reliability and performance of their hoverboards. Established brands with positive feedback are often more trustworthy, as they have a track record of customer satisfaction and product quality.

How Important Are Safety Standards in Hoverboard Brand Selection?

Safety standards play a critical role in selecting the best hoverboard brand.

  • Certification Compliance: Brands that comply with safety certifications such as UL 2272 demonstrate adherence to rigorous testing for electrical and fire safety. This compliance helps ensure that the hoverboards are less likely to overheat or catch fire, significantly reducing the risk of accidents.
  • Quality of Materials: The best hoverboard brands use high-quality materials that meet safety standards, which contributes to the overall durability and reliability of the product. Hoverboards made from robust components are less prone to mechanical failures that could result in injuries during use.
  • Battery Safety Features: Leading hoverboard brands incorporate advanced battery management systems that protect against overcharging, overheating, and short-circuiting. These features are essential for preventing battery-related incidents, which are among the most common causes of hoverboard accidents.
  • User Weight Limit Guidelines: A reputable hoverboard brand provides clear guidelines on weight limits, ensuring that users operate the device within safe parameters. Exceeding these limits can lead to instability, making it crucial for brands to communicate this information effectively to consumers.
  • Customer Reviews and Safety Records: The best hoverboard brands typically have a history of positive customer reviews regarding safety. A brand’s safety record, including any recalls or reported incidents, can provide valuable insights into the reliability and safety of their products, helping consumers make informed choices.
